Qualifications
Your Technical Skills & Experience:
- 7+ Years of architecting and implementing Adobe solutions
- Experience in Adobe Experience Manager (required)
- Experience in at least one: Adobe - Advertising, Analytics, Audience, Campaign, Commerce, Content Management, Marketo Engage, Personalization or Target
- Must have handled at least 2-3 large AEM implementation in AEM 6.x. as a technical architect role
- Technical certifications across one or more of the products mentioned above
- Expertise in core web technologies including XML, HTML5, CSS, client/server-side-scripting languages such as JavaScript preferably using SPA (Single page application) and web services development using RESTful implementations
- Deep understanding of Java, Java Platform Enterprise Edition (J2EE), Servlets, HTL/Sightly skills, combined with a strong understanding of enterprise Java frameworks such as Spring
- Proficient in Adobe AEM foundational concepts, including the use of core frameworks such as Apache Sling and Apache Felix, a solid understanding of all of the related building blocks including templates, components, dialogs, widgets, etc., and the Adobe AEM development and deployment process
- Good understanding of Adobe AEM WCM capabilities including multi-site manager and Blueprinting, and the use of online marketing components such as advanced targeting / personalization, and multi-variate testing
- Proficient knowledge of the end-to-end content lifecycle, web content management, content publishing / deployment, and delivery processes
- Good understanding of integration patterns and content-centric application development patterns using Day CQ / Adobe AEM with or without a Portal, Search, Commerce package or other platforms, is preferred
- Strong understanding of SDLC methodologies (Agile, SCRUM)
- Ability to estimate effort for projects and define teams with appropriate skills to deliver the projects
- Bachelor’s degree in computer science, engineering, or related field
